Office Partitioning

If you believe that office partitioning is limited to cubicles, you’re in for a treat. Truly, the world of office partitioning has many uses beyond simply corralling your office personnel.

Consider these office partitioning ideas:

- Use office partitioning to create an illusion of depth. Shorter panels are perfect for receptionist or break room areas. Larger panels can serve as virtual “walls”, thus turning a one-room space into many “rooms”.

- Office partitioning is a good way to conceal areas of your one-room office space that you’d rather not have the public see (such as your facsimile machine, copier, or air conditioning unit).

- You can use office partitioning to creating a “waiting room” atmosphere for your clients.

- Office partitioning comes in many colours, not just gray; if you have mainly white-coloured walls, you can actually spice up your existing décor using partitions of different hues.

- Workers in offices utilizing office partitioning may feel more productive, as they can be easily given a workspace of their own rather than having to share one with other colleagues.
